## Why This Matters For engineering leaders, the stakes are high. Poorly managed rollouts can lead to downtime, customer dissatisfaction, and financial loss. Contract tests and sandbox data are critical tools that help mitigate these risks. By validating integrations before they go live, you can catch issues early, and
reduce the chances of catastrophic failures. Additionally, these practices enhance team confidence and streamline the delivery process, allowing your organization to innovate faster while maintaining quality.
## How to Implement It Step 1: Set up contract tests to validate the expected behavior of your integrations. Use tools like Pact or Postman to ensure your APIs conform to specified contracts. This will help catch discrepancies between your application and the ATS systems. Step 2: Create a sandbox environment that mim,
ics your production system. Populate it with realistic data to simulate user interactions without risking sensitive information. This allows your team to test features in a controlled setting. Step 3: Establish rollback mechanisms to revert to the last stable version of your software quickly. This can be achieved by,
employing feature flags or version control systems that allow you to roll back changes seamlessly. Step 4: Implement canary rollouts, gradually releasing new features to a small subset of users. Monitor performance closely during this phase to identify any issues before a full-scale launch.

Questions we hear from teams
- What are contract tests and why are they important?
- Contract tests validate that your APIs meet specified expectations, catching integration issues before they reach production.
- How does a sandbox environment improve testing?
- A sandbox environment allows for realistic testing without impacting real user data, ensuring safer deployments.
- What is a canary rollout?
- A canary rollout gradually releases new features to a small subset of users to monitor performance before a full-scale launch.
